Transaction 38d2471b05e320aee61f539fb1cc4413f27e31f1f39b7a7095eb59919f538d40

2 Input
2 Outputs
  • 38d2471b05e320aee61f539fb1cc4413f27e31f1f39b7a7095eb59919f538d40:0
  • value  1014714
    address  3P25fQFkT2kbmU5mpfnER4ZM2x3nBaX3fD
  • 38d2471b05e320aee61f539fb1cc4413f27e31f1f39b7a7095eb59919f538d40:1
  • value  500000
    address  35FsKRaST71Wwy4daqym2EkTNsayugc3f7